The IS420UCSCH1A is the first of the quad-core controllers in the Mark VIe Series

This controller was produced by General Electric to have a QNX Neutrino operating system. Wh

en using the QNX Neutrino operating system this controller has the ability to run high-reliability and hi

gh-speed operating systems. Not only does the controller use a QNX Operating System, but it uses E

FA (Embedded Field Agent) technology to apply Predix cloud-based applications over a stable connecti

on to deliver real-time data.

While most of the controllers used with the Mark VIe Series have the I/O feature used with the device t

he IS420UCSCH1A controller does not have the capability to host any application I/Os. This controller

can be used in a redundant set and when in a redundant set this controller will have all of the attached

I/O networks to every controller within the redundant set which provides the controllers with input data.

When mounting the IS420UCSCH1A controller there are several requirements needed, some of which are,

directly mounting the UCSC device to the mounting base, leaving a minimum of approximately four inches of

air gap above and below the UCSC, and ensuring that the operating temperature envelope is approximately

an inch from any point on the UCSC controller.

One of the communications that occur with the IS420UCSCH1A controller is with a UDH network; to comm

unicate with the UDH network a four-gigabyte flash drive will need to be configured with the ToolboxST appl

ication. All information needed to determine the configuration can be found in the GEH-6855 manuals. Info

rmation on the UCSC controllers is found in chapter two of the manual.
